A major investor in Universal Music Group (UMG) has reportedly dismissed an acquisition proposal from Bill Ackman’s Pershing Square. The investor’s stance could challenge Pershing’s bid to acquire the music giant, highlighting potential disagreements over valuation and control.

According to reports, a large Universal Music Group investor has publicly rejected an offer from Pershing Square, the hedge fund led by billionaire Bill Ackman. The specific investor was not named, but the rejection suggests that the proposal’s terms did not meet expectations. UMG, which represents artists such as Taylor Swift, Drake, and The Beatles, has benefited from strong streaming growth in recent quarters. The exact valuation and structure of Pershing Square’s offer remain undisclosed, but the investor’s dismissal may indicate that the bid was considered too low or otherwise unattractive. Pershing Square had previously expressed interest in acquiring a significant stake in UMG, aiming to capitalize on the music industry’s expanding digital revenue streams. The rejected proposal comes as UMG’s market position remains robust, with the company recently reporting steady earnings performance. No official statements from UMG or Pershing Square have been released regarding the matter.

Key takeaways from this development include the potential signal that Pershing Square’s offer failed to gain traction among major UMG shareholders. The rejection could suggest that other institutional investors may also be hesitant to sell at the proposed terms. UMG’s valuation is influenced by factors such as its extensive music catalog, long-term streaming contracts, and exposure to emerging markets. The music industry has experienced consolidation interest from private equity and activist investors, but valuations remain a point of contention. Pershing Square’s strategy to acquire a controlling or significant stake may require a higher premium or a revised approach. The investor’s public dismissal could also impact the broader narrative around UMG’s independence, potentially affecting share price sentiment in the near term.

For market participants, this event underscores the complexities of deal-making in the music sector, where intangible assets like copyrights and artist relationships drive value. The rejection might lead Pershing Square to reconsider its offer or pursue alternative targets. Conversely, UMG’s strong commercial performance could support its current valuation, making it less likely that shareholders would accept a discount. Investors may watch for further disclosures from either party, including any revised bids or statements from UMG management. The outcome could influence sentiment toward both UMG and Pershing Square, as the fund’s recent track record on large investments is under scrutiny. The broader implication is that high-profile acquisition attempts in the entertainment industry often require careful negotiation and alignment on price; unaddressed gaps may lead to standoffs like this one.
